Output 314526af86a048f624dcf866835bfdd6659b0a4a5262207e3d471944e37a24ee:1

value
6613442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afbdf55a0bcbfda2ec4000fcf809d62472a2bd0a OP_EQUAL
address
3HiFjeyDgrCjzoo4v78XskUjApbw5SHyjD
transaction
314526af86a048f624dcf866835bfdd6659b0a4a5262207e3d471944e37a24ee
spent
true